CNN's Maria Santana Covers Bad Bunny Watch Party in New York
Fans gather to celebrate the Puerto Rican superstar's latest music release.
Published on Feb. 8, 2026
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
CNN correspondent Maria Santana reported live from a watch party in New York City where fans gathered to celebrate the release of a new album by Puerto Rican reggaeton artist Bad Bunny. Santana interviewed several attendees about their excitement for the new music and their admiration for the global superstar.
Why it matters
Bad Bunny has become one of the most influential Latin artists in the world, with his music transcending language barriers and genres. The enthusiastic response from fans at this watch party highlights his widespread popularity, especially among younger audiences in the United States.
The details
Santana captured the energy of the watch party, which featured music, dancing, and a lively crowd eagerly awaiting the release of Bad Bunny's latest album. She spoke with fans about what the artist's music means to them and why they admire his artistry and social activism.
